Output daf623d80b8135e0893563b980301fe628d9e7a2dccce3e6813c13592d73ec00:1
- value
- 29035312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c615c47e496d1107f52b1ba49addf1842ccd034 OP_EQUAL
- address
- 3Ba5Xz7uMP1W4HdgQNfkyAKAs3ypPuVuhQ
- transaction
- daf623d80b8135e0893563b980301fe628d9e7a2dccce3e6813c13592d73ec00
- confirmations
- 310806
- spent
- true